The Beaches

Mojácar boasts 17 kilometers of picturesque beaches, each with its own unique charm. Playa de Mojácar is the most popular beach with its soft sand and clear blue waters. It offers a range of water activities such as jet skiing, snorkeling, and paddleboarding. For a quieter beach experience, head to Playa del Lance or Playa Macenas, which are known for their tranquil surroundings and stunning natural beauty.

The Old Town

Mojácar’s charm extends beyond its beautiful beaches. The town’s historic center, known as the Old Town, is a must-visit. Its narrow cobbled streets, whitewashed houses, and stunning views of the Mediterranean Sea will transport you back in time. Explore the ancient Moorish fortress, visit the Santa María church, and indulge in the local cuisine at one of the many traditional restaurants.

FAQs

1. How do I get to Mojácar?

The nearest airport to Mojácar is Almería Airport, which receives flights from major European cities. From there, you can rent a car or take a taxi to reach Mojácar, which is around an hour’s drive away.

2. Are there accommodations near the beaches?

Yes, there are several beachfront hotels and resorts in Mojácar that offer stunning views and convenient access to the beaches. Additionally, you can also find apartments and villas for rent if you prefer a more private and self-catering option.

3. Can I visit Mojácar year-round?

Mojácar enjoys a Mediterranean climate, making it a year-round destination. The summer months (June to September) are the busiest and offer the warmest temperatures for beach activities. However, spring and autumn can be equally pleasant with fewer crowds. Even in winter, Mojácar experiences mild weather, perfect for exploring the Old Town and enjoying the local cuisine.

4. What other attractions are there in Mojácar?

In addition to its beaches and the Old Town, Mojácar offers other attractions such as the Desert Springs Golf Club, which is a championship desert-style golf course. You can also visit the nearby Cabo de Gata-Níjar Natural Park, known for its volcanic landscape, cliffs, and pristine beaches.
